Transaction 99520340084d9565aa8b0fcfdb0bf5c9fd42b8b323c2ce60acbce91a7fa43a76
1 Input
1 Output
-
99520340084d9565aa8b0fcfdb0bf5c9fd42b8b323c2ce60acbce91a7fa43a76:0
- value
- 4620415
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ccf820825494a0d391a56002a1c030bc5491eff OP_EQUAL
- address
- 35mxEtVBM6YswoJ5FuB8BFfmneoQib7hR7